# feat: print-scrape-summary CLI for JSON run artifacts
## Summary
Add `scripts/print-scrape-summary.sh` to render human-readable scrape totals from `*.summary.json` files produced by validation, proof, and host runs.
## Problem Frame
Plans 069073 emit JSON summaries beside operator logs. Operators still need `jq` one-liners to inspect OOM skips, per-channel deltas, and appended message counts. A small read-only CLI closes the loop without opening raw JSON.
## Requirements
| ID | Requirement |
|----|-------------|
| R1 | Accept summary file path argument; read stdin when path is `-` |
| R2 | Validate `version == 1` and required `totals` fields with `jq` |
| R3 | Default output: finished_at, totals line, and per-channel table (ACTION, CHANNEL, LABEL, DELTA, FILE) |
| R4 | `--json` prints raw file unchanged |
| R5 | `--oom-only` lists only channels whose action is `SKIPPED_OOM` |
| R6 | Exit non-zero on missing/invalid file |
| R7 | Offline smoke with fixture JSON; `run-all-smokes.sh` → 23/23 |
## Implementation Units
### U1. print-scrape-summary.sh
**Files:** `scripts/print-scrape-summary.sh`, `scripts/tests/print-scrape-summary-smoke.sh`
**Approach:** jq for parsing/formatting; match action labels from `run-discord-scrape.sh` summary text where practical.
### U2. Docs
**Files:** `docs/recurring-scrape-merge-readiness.md`, `docs/recurring-scrape-operator-checklist.md`
**Approach:** Plan 074 stamp; one-line usage beside summary.json examples.

#!/usr/bin/env bash
set -Eeuo pipefail
OOM_ONLY=0
RAW_JSON=0
usage() {
cat <<EOF
Usage:
$(basename "$0") [--json] [--oom-only] FILE|-
Pretty-print a scrape run summary JSON file (version 1) from operator validation,
operator proof, or DCE_RUN_SUMMARY_FILE exports.
--json Print raw JSON unchanged
--oom-only List only SKIPPED_OOM channels
FILE Path to *.summary.json (use - for stdin)
EOF
}
die() {
printf 'ERROR: %s\n' "$*" >&2
exit 1
}
require_command() {
command -v "$1" >/dev/null 2>&1 || die "Required command '$1' is missing."
}
validate_summary() {
local file=$1
jq -e '.version == 1 and (.totals | type) == "object" and (.channels | type) == "array"' "$file" >/dev/null \
|| die "Invalid or unsupported summary JSON: $file"
}
print_summary() {
local file=$1
local finished_at channel_count
validate_summary "$file"
if (( RAW_JSON )); then
cat "$file"
return 0
fi
finished_at=$(jq -r '.finished_at // "unknown"' "$file")
printf 'Scrape summary (finished %s)\n' "$finished_at"
jq -r '
.totals
| "Totals: \(.created) created, \(.merged) merged, \(.unchanged) unchanged, \(.skipped) skipped (\(.skipped_oom) OOM); +\(.messages_appended) messages appended"
' "$file"
channel_count=$(jq -r '.channels | length' "$file")
if (( channel_count == 0 )); then
printf '\nNo channel activity recorded.\n'
return 0
fi
if (( OOM_ONLY )); then
local oom_count
oom_count=$(jq -r '[.channels[] | select(.action == "SKIPPED_OOM")] | length' "$file")
if (( oom_count == 0 )); then
printf '\nNo OOM/aborted channel skips recorded.\n'
return 0
fi
printf '\nOOM/aborted skips:\n'
jq -r '
.channels[]
| select(.action == "SKIPPED_OOM")
| " channel \(.channel_id) \(.guild_label) target=\(.target)"
' "$file"
return 0
fi
printf '\n%-12s %-20s %-20s %8s %s\n' ACTION CHANNEL LABEL DELTA FILE
jq -r '
.channels[]
| [
(if .action == "SKIPPED_OOM" then "SKIPPED(OOM)" else .action end),
.channel_id,
.guild_label,
(if .delta >= 0 then "+" + (.delta | tostring) else (.delta | tostring) end),
(.file_path // "")
]
| @tsv
' "$file" | while IFS=$'\t' read -r action channel_id guild_label delta file_path; do
printf '%-12s %-20s %-20s %8s %s\n' "$action" "$channel_id" "$guild_label" "$delta" "$file_path"
done
}
main() {
local summary_file=""
while (($#)); do
case "$1" in
--json)
RAW_JSON=1
shift
;;
--oom-only)
OOM_ONLY=1
shift
;;
--help|-h)
usage
exit 0
;;
-)
[[ -z "$summary_file" ]] || die "Unexpected extra argument: $1"
summary_file=-
shift
;;
--)
shift
break
;;
-*)
die "Unknown option: $1"
;;
*)
[[ -z "$summary_file" ]] || die "Unexpected extra argument: $1"
summary_file=$1
shift
;;
esac
done
[[ -n "$summary_file" ]] || {
usage >&2
die "Missing summary file path."
}
require_command jq
local input_file
if [[ "$summary_file" == "-" ]]; then
input_file=$(mktemp "${TMPDIR:-/tmp}/dce-summary-in.XXXXXX.json")
trap "rm -f '$input_file'" EXIT
cat >"$input_file"
print_summary "$input_file"
else
[[ -f "$summary_file" && -r "$summary_file" ]] || die "Summary file not found: $summary_file"
print_summary "$summary_file"
fi
}
main "$@"

#!/usr/bin/env bash
set -Eeuo pipefail
REPO_ROOT=$(cd "$(dirname "${BASH_SOURCE[0]}")/../.." && pwd -P)
PRINT="$REPO_ROOT/scripts/print-scrape-summary.sh"
TMP_DIR=$(mktemp -d "${TMPDIR:-/tmp}/dce-print-summary-smoke.XXXXXX")
trap 'rm -rf "$TMP_DIR"' EXIT
FIXTURE="$TMP_DIR/fixture.summary.json"
cat >"$FIXTURE" <<'JSON'
{
"version": 1,
"finished_at": "2026-06-04T12:00:00Z",
"totals": {
"created": 0,
"merged": 1,
"unchanged": 1,
"skipped": 1,
"skipped_oom": 1,
"messages_appended": 5
},
"channels": [
{
"target": "demo",
"channel_id": "111111111111111111",
"guild_label": "general",
"file_path": "/tmp/archive/demo/general.json",
"action": "MERGED",
"before_count": 10,
"fetched_count": 3,
"after_count": 13,
"delta": 3
},
{
"target": "demo",
"channel_id": "222222222222222222",
"guild_label": "other",
"file_path": "/tmp/archive/demo/other.json",
"action": "UNCHANGED",
"before_count": 5,
"fetched_count": 0,
"after_count": 5,
"delta": 0
},
{
"target": "demo",
"channel_id": "333333333333333333",
"guild_label": "big-channel",
"file_path": "",
"action": "SKIPPED_OOM",
"before_count": 0,
"fetched_count": 0,
"after_count": 0,
"delta": 0
}
]
}
JSON
chmod +x "$PRINT"
output=$("$PRINT" "$FIXTURE")
grep -q 'Scrape summary (finished 2026-06-04T12:00:00Z)' <<<"$output" || {
printf 'ERROR: missing finished_at header\n' >&2
printf '%s\n' "$output" >&2
exit 1
}
grep -q '+5 messages appended' <<<"$output" || {
printf 'ERROR: missing totals line\n' >&2
exit 1
}
grep -q 'MERGED' <<<"$output" || {
printf 'ERROR: missing MERGED channel row\n' >&2
exit 1
}
grep -q 'SKIPPED(OOM)' <<<"$output" || {
printf 'ERROR: missing SKIPPED(OOM) channel row\n' >&2
exit 1
}
json_out=$("$PRINT" --json "$FIXTURE")
diff -q "$FIXTURE" <(printf '%s\n' "$json_out") >/dev/null || {
printf 'ERROR: --json output differs from source file\n' >&2
exit 1
}
oom_out=$("$PRINT" --oom-only "$FIXTURE")
grep -q '333333333333333333' <<<"$oom_out" || {
printf 'ERROR: --oom-only missing OOM channel\n' >&2
exit 1
}
grep -q '111111111111111111' <<<"$oom_out" && {
printf 'ERROR: --oom-only should exclude non-OOM channels\n' >&2
exit 1
}
stdin_out=$(cat "$FIXTURE" | "$PRINT" -)
grep -q 'MERGED' <<<"$stdin_out" || {
printf 'ERROR: stdin (-) mode failed\n' >&2
exit 1
}
if "$PRINT" "$TMP_DIR/missing.json" >/dev/null 2>&1; then
printf 'ERROR: expected non-zero exit for missing file\n' >&2
exit 1
fi
printf '{"version":2}\n' >"$TMP_DIR/bad.summary.json"
if "$PRINT" "$TMP_DIR/bad.summary.json" >/dev/null 2>&1; then
printf 'ERROR: expected non-zero exit for invalid schema\n' >&2
exit 1
fi
printf 'print-scrape-summary-smoke: ok\n'
